Cathedral-style engagement rings are another popular option for a modern ring, because they mimic the classic arches found in ancient cathedrals. This type of ring setting is perfect for a round or princess-cut center stone because it adds a significant amount of height, which makes the diamond appear larger.

This style is also available in different precious metals, like white gold (pictured), yellow gold, and platinum. It can be set with a round or princess-cut diamond or any other gemstone, making it an excellent choice for any budget.

Bezel-set rings are also a great choice for modern-style rings because they are designed to surround your center diamond or gemstone, rather than use prongs to secure the stones in place. This style is especially beautiful in white metals, like platinum (pictured), because it accentuates the sparkle of the diamond without distracting from its beauty.

There are several styles of bezel-set rings to choose from, including this beautiful design from James Allen that features bar-set baguette diamonds surrounding a square-shaped bezel. The setting is available in 14K or 18K gold and can be made to order.
